An Airbus A400M military transport plane carrying "eight to 10" people crashed near Seville in southern Spain today while apparently on a test flight, officials said.

"The plane that crashed a mile north of Seville airport in an non-residential area was not a commercial craft," said a spokesman for the regional emergency services. Prime Minister Mariano Rajoy said there were "eight to 10 people on board".
